Mortdecai Model Analysis
Analysis of Mortdecai 0.6.0 fine-tuned models vs base model candidates for the Conductor/Hand roles in Mortdecai 2.0.
Date: 2026-03-26 Conducted by: Claude Opus 4.6 (analyst role) Hardware: Matt's Strix Halo (64GB unified memory) running Ollama
Summary
Both Mortdecai 0.6.0 fine-tunes (Qwen3.5 9B and 27B) are completely broken — 0% JSON compliance across all tests. The training signal exists in the weights (proven via raw completion mode) but is inaccessible through the chat API due to chat template misalignment during training.
Base models dramatically outperform the fine-tunes. gemma3:12b and phi4:14b both achieve 100% JSON compliance with zero fine-tuning.
